6.2.4 Adjustment Macro Programs
Ensure all Adjustment macro programs are stored on the same path, i.e.
C:\ program files \ HAMILTON \ ML STAR \ services \ macros \.
There are two types of Adjustment Macro Programs:
Measurement and Calibration Macros.
• Measurement Macro Programs do not change any Calibration values. The
Software Program provides values which may not exceed the given tolerance.
• Calibration Macro Programs define new calibration values - current values are
first deleted by the execute program.
Note: Adjustment Macro Programs must finish completely without errors to confirm
that the Instrument is adjusted (Adjustment state 1), initialized and ready to operate.
General notes:
In case of a program interruption (if the program cannot be completed successfully)
e.g. due to power failure or user interaction, switch the instrument off and then on
again, to reset the macro program action automatically. This action is necessary to
avoid the complete loss of calibration values.
If it is not then possible to start or complete any program, ensure that the CO-RE
O-Rings do not remain squeezed, as this may reduce their life-time significantly.
Attention: Ensure all Macro Programs once started are correctly completed. Only
this will leave the Microlab STAR Instrument within a defined status.
Note: All files from the Adjustment Disk / CD must be installed. The following files
are necessary, however must not be started independently (e.g. by the Service
Technician):
• ABORT.MCR
• NIX.MCR
• START.MCR
Attention: Pipetting Channels (complete with Pipetting Heads) must be mounted and
adjusted properly before running any Adjustment Macro Program.
